We have a quick way of screening a patient’s cognition in hospital. Ten simple questions, including the classic: “Can you name the current prime minister?” Recently, I put this to a forthright 95-year-old who screwed up her face in fierce concentration as she ransacked her brain for the answer. A pause. And then, with magnificent fury: “That <i>[rude word removed]</i> with the disgraceful hair.” I gave her the point – and a bonus one for creativity.

Whilst driving through Wales with my pal, we stopped off at Llanfairpwllgwyngyllgogerychwyrndrobwllllantysiliogogogoch for lunch.
I asked the waitress, "Could you settle an argument for us. Can you pronounce where we are, very slowly?"
The waitress replied, "Burr gerr King"
